Messiah and Torah

The Hebrew word Messiah means ‘the anointed one’. For many, the Hebrew word for Messiah is often translated as the Greek word Christ which has the same meaning.

Many associate the word Christ with Jesus of Nazareth. Since Jesus of Nazareth fulfulled at least 47 of the Messianic prophecies within the Old Testament, then we could say ‘Jesus the Messiah’. Or, to be more accurate and use His Hebrew name, we would say ‘Yahushua the Messiah‘.

“The books of the Old Testament contain many passages about the Messiah – prophecies about Messiah that Jesus Christ fulfilled. For instance, the crucifixion of Jesus was foretold in Psalm 22:16-18 approximately 1,000 years before Christ was born, long before this method of execution was even practiced.

Some Bible scholars suggest there are more than 300 Old Testament prophetic Scriptures completed in the life of Jesus Christ. Circumstances such as His birthplace, lineage, and method of execution were beyond Christ’s control and could not have been accidentally or deliberately fulfilled.

Many Old Testament verses about Israel’s Messiah were fulfilled in the New Testament life of Jesus Christ. Collectively they form the leading proof of Christ’s deity.” — Mary Fairchild [1]

Keep My Commandments and Live

Since Messiah is The ONE who is “The WORD Made Flesh”, then it is logical to conclude that He is the pre-incarnate WORD of the LORD who said throughout the ‘Old Testament’:

  • Keep My commandments and do them!
  • Keep My Commandments and live!
  • (see Genesis 26:5; Exodus 16:28; 20:6; Leviticus 22:31; 26:3; Numbers 15:40; Deuteronomy 5:10, 29; 11:8-15; Proverbs 3:1; 4:4; 7:1-2)

Jesus Christ is The One who said, “…If You Love Me, Keep My Commandments” (John 14:15). At the time Jesus (Yahushua) spoke these Words recorded in the Gospel of John, there was NO ‘New’ Testament writings in existence!

The only writings the people of God had at that time were the ‘Old’ Testament writings! Any elementary Hebrew student at that time would have understood that “Keep the Commandments” referred to keeping the existing commandments, teachings, and instructions in the Scriptures. These Scriptures, known as the TaNaKh, are also known as the ‘Old’ Testament writings (collectively known as “Torah).

The TaNaKh is an acronym consisting of the first Hebrew letters of the names of the three subdivisions of the Hebrew Bible:

  • Torah (“Teachings”);
  • Nevi’im (“Prophets”);
  • Ketuvim (“Writings”).

He Never Violated Torah

In Deuteronomy 13:1-5, it says that if a prophet arises in our midst, who speaks any words that would contradict Torah, or speaks words that advocate anything other than following Torah, we should not hearken to that prophet, and that prophet is to be put to death.

If Jesus had advocated anything other than following Torah, He would have broken the command in Deuteronomy 13:1-5. He would then have transgressed or disobeyed Torah! [Let us recall that Scripture defines Transgression of Torah (the Law) as ‘SIN’ (1John 3:4)].

If Jesus had promoted any disobedience to Torah, He would have been disqualified from being the true Messiah! He would not have been the perfect, sinless sacrifice required for our redemption and forgiveness.

But, we know that Jesus did NO sin (Hebrews 4:14-15). He never violated Torah! We also know Jesus was the perfect sacrifice, without blemish (Exodus 12:5; 1Peter 1:18-19). And, because of the precious, sin-LESS Blood of His sacrifice, we have forgiveness of sins (Ephesians 1:7; Colossians 1:13-14).

From this we can confirm that Jesus Christ advocated Obedience to Torah — Obedience to the ‘Old’ Testament Commandments.

So when Messiah tells us: “If You Love Me, Keep My Commandments” (John 14:15) — He is telling us that if we know His identity, and if we love Him, then we will Keep His Commandments, including those He gave to Moses (Matthew 12:50).

The Commandments we keep, and those we do not keep, demonstrate who we believe Messiah Yahushua (Christ Jesus) actually is! The WORD of the LORD and Messiah are One and the Same. If you separate them, then you are refusing the testimony of Scriptures. God forbid! (1John 2:4)
